Opportunity for Action   Spread the word! We are proud to announce the Power of Youth Challenge: Youth Leading Racial Healing, a leadership and service opportunity supporting youth-designed projects that promote racial equity and address systemic racism. Through this opportunity, young people aged 13-19 can identify a need in their own communities and receive $250 in mini-grants to address that need through a one-time or ongoing COVID-safe service project. From establishing a school anti-racism committee to bolstering the availability of books and resources by Black authors in a local library, these projects are meant to reinforce and honor our shared humanity while celebrating the distinct differences that make our communities vibrant.     Learn More about the Challenge   Youth Leading Racial Healing is made possible with support from The Allstate Foundation, and builds on previous Challenges supported by the Charles Stewart Mott Foundation.   americaspromise.org
